Former member of the government of Elizabeth Borne, the now MP Public Square revealed on Tuesday June 3rd that it had been affected by this disease, in order to ask the government not to cut in the budgets of medical research.
At the National Assembly, the Yvelines MP asked the government on Tuesday not to cut research budgets and support prevention.
The former Minister of Health, Aurélien Rousseau, announced on Tuesday his illness before the National Assembly, pleading for the maintenance of funding dedicated to cancer research and prevention
The MP Place Publique called on the government to launch a cancer registry in France, revealing in passing being personally concerned with this issue.
The former Minister of Health has asked the government to "commit itself to ensuring that cancer research is not affected by any budget cuts in the coming months".
